We derive a majority of our revenue from renewable subscription‑based service agreements with our customers. These arrangements represent a single promise to stand ready to provide services over the contractual term and are recognized ratably as the related services are provided. As a result, the significant majority of our revenue is recognized over time.
Revenue recognized over time totaled $32.9 million and $31.2 million for the three months ended June 30, 2026, and 2025, respectively and $66.1 million and $62.3 million for the six months ended June 30, 2026, and 2025, respectively. Revenue associated with performance obligations satisfied at a point in time, including one‑time specified services, as well as revenue from fixed, non‑subscription and unit‑priced service arrangements, was not material for either period.
Total revenue for the three months ended June 30, 2026, was $35.4 million, compared to $34.0 million for the three months ended June 30, 2025. Total revenue for the six months ended June 30, 2026, was $70.2 million compared to $67.6 million for the six months ended June 30, 2025. The increases were primarily attributable to growth in subscription‑based services.
Our revenue recognition patterns during the quarter are consistent with those disclosed in our Annual Report on Form 10‑K for the year ended December 31, 2025.

Deferred revenue increased by $0.5 million primarily due to new billings exceeding revenue recognized during the period.
We have elected to apply the practical expedient to not disclose the value of unsatisfied performance obligations for contracts with an original expected length of one year or less. Total remaining contract revenue for contracts with original duration of greater than one year expected to be recognized in the future related to performance obligations that are unsatisfied at June 30, 2026, approximated $188.3 million, of which $44.8 million is expected to be recognized during the remainder of , with the balance recognized thereafter.
